Röhlig introduces Live Position container tracking

03.02.2025
BREMEN. Röhlig Logistics is the first logistics provider to offer Hapag-Lloyd’s Live Position real-time tracking, which it introduced in December. With this trailblazing technology, the company is expanding its digital range and providing its customers with more transparency on the location of their container transports – with a solution comparable to the tracking of parcel dispatches. “This function redefines supply chain visibility and helps both dispatchers and recipients to make well-founded, forward-looking decisions,” says Conrad Franchi, CDO at Röhlig Logistics.
